Key Insights

The veterinary oncology market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ing pet ownership, rising pet humanization trends, and advancements in cancer treatment technologies. The market's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 11.30% from 2019 to 2024 indicates significant expansion, projected to continue through 2033. Key segments contributing to this growth include lymphoma, mast cell, and mammary cancers in canine and feline populations. The increasing prevalence of these cancers, coupled with pet owners' willingness to invest in advanced treatments, fuels market demand. Treatment modalities such as radiotherapy, surgery, and chemotherapy are major revenue drivers, with radiotherapy and surgery likely holding larger shares due to their established effectiveness in specific cancer types. Further growth is expected from the introduction of innovative therapies, targeted drug development, and improved diagnostic tools. However, restraints include the high cost of treatments, limited availability of specialized veterinary oncologists in certain regions, and ethical considerations surrounding treatment choices in advanced cancer stages. Geographic distribution reveals strong market presence in North America and Europe, propelled by high pet ownership rates and developed healthcare infrastructure. Asia-Pacific is poised for substantial growth, driven by increasing pet ownership and economic development.

The competitive landscape is marked by a mix of established pharmaceutical companies like Zoetis and Elanco, alongside specialized veterinary oncology firms like PetCure Oncology and Morphogenesis. These companies are focused on developing novel therapeutics, expanding their product portfolios, and strengthening their market presence through strategic partnerships and acquisitions. Future market growth hinges on successful R&D efforts, regulatory approvals for new treatments, and increased collaboration between veterinary oncologists, researchers, and pharmaceutical companies. Continued innovation in targeted therapies, immunotherapy, and personalized medicine will be critical to expanding treatment options and improving outcomes for animals with cancer, thus driving future market expansion. The market's continued expansion will likely see increased consolidation and competition among key players, pushing towards further innovation and more affordable access to care.

Veterinary Oncology Market Product Innovations

Recent product innovations include advanced radiotherapy systems offering greater precision and reduced side effects, novel chemotherapeutic agents with improved efficacy and reduced toxicity, and diagnostic tools allowing for earlier and more accurate cancer detection. These innovations are improving treatment outcomes and addressing the unmet needs of both veterinarians and pet owners. The market is witnessing a shift towards personalized medicine approaches, with treatments tailored to the specific genetic makeup of the tumor. This focus on precision medicine is improving treatment effectiveness and minimizing adverse effects.

Challenges in the Veterinary Oncology Market Sector

The Veterinary Oncology market faces challenges including the high cost of advanced treatments, which may limit accessibility for some pet owners. Regulatory hurdles and varying approval processes across different regions pose obstacles to market entry for new products. Supply chain disruptions, particularly impacting specialized medications and equipment, can impact market availability. Intense competition among existing players and emerging innovative technologies create pressure on pricing and market share. Key Developments in Veterinary Oncology Market Industry

  • November 2022: The UW School of Veterinary Medicine received a USD 75,000 grant to provide life-saving cancer care to pets, highlighting the increasing focus on accessibility of treatment.
  • May 2022: Jaguar Health launched the Canine Cancer: Take C.H.A.R.G.E. registry, enhancing data collection and improving diagnostic and treatment decisions in canine cancer. This initiative improved data availability, benefiting the industry and researchers.
